Technical Field
The utility model relates to the technical field of building access control equipment, in particular to an access control device for building security.
Background
The door control system is a system for controlling the passageway of the entrance and the exit, which is developed based on the traditional door lock to solve the problems of key management and the like, and along with the development of the induction card technology and the biological recognition technology, the door control system has been developed in a leap way, and various modes of the door control system, such as an induction card door control system, a fingerprint door control system, an iris door control system and the like, and each system has the characteristics.
The position of the existing building entrance guard machine is fixed, and the existing building entrance guard machine is often not intelligent enough, so that when a certain person like a child or a person taking an electric wheelchair uses the building entrance guard machine, a height difference exists between the building entrance guard machine and an entrance guard mechanism, and the building entrance guard machine is inconvenient to use.
Disclosure of Invention
The utility model provides an access control device for building security protection, which aims to solve the problems in the background technology.
In order to achieve the above purpose, the present utility model provides the following technical solutions: the utility model provides an entrance guard's device for building security protection, includes casing and face identification camera module, the top of casing is equipped with the assembly position, the face identification camera module is located the assembly position, the top internally mounted of casing has miniature step motor, and miniature step motor's output shaft end is connected with the face identification camera module, install entrance guard's controller, data storage module, interface module, human infrared induction module and voice recognition module in the casing respectively, face identification camera module, miniature step motor, data storage module, interface module, human infrared induction module and voice recognition module all with entrance guard's controller electric connection.
Further, the rear part of the shell is provided with fixing holes, and the fixing holes are distributed around the shell.
Further, one side of face identification camera module is equipped with the shaft hole, miniature stepper motor's output axle head is connected with face identification camera module through the shaft hole.
Further, the interface module comprises a display screen, an ID card reader and operation keys, wherein the display screen and the ID card reader are embedded in the front side of the casing, and the operation keys extend outwards from the front side of the casing.
Furthermore, the front side of the bottom end of the shell is of a downward inclined surface structure, and the human body infrared induction module is embedded on the inclined surface.
Further, the front side of the bottom end of the shell is provided with a sound hole, and the voice recognition module corresponds to the position of the sound hole.
Compared with the prior art, the utility model provides an access control device for building security, which has the following beneficial effects:
this entrance guard device that building security protection was used is surveyed by human infrared sensing module to wake up the entrance guard in the standby, voice recognition module is responsible for gathering the voice information of people's remote control module of making a video recording, drives the module of making a video recording through control miniature step motor and carries out every single move angle adjustment, can adjust the recognition angle of camera and catch face image according to user's height, and opens the entrance guard based on face identification technique, later makes a video recording the module and resets, so that ordinary user's use has improved entrance guard's practicality.

Referring to fig. 1-4, the utility model discloses an access control device for building security, which comprises a machine shell 1 and a face recognition camera module 2, wherein the top end of the machine shell 1 is provided with an assembly bit 3, the face recognition camera module 2 is positioned on the assembly bit 3, a micro stepping motor 4 is internally installed at the top end of the machine shell 1, the output shaft end of the micro stepping motor 4 is connected with the face recognition camera module 2, an access control controller 5, a data storage module 6, an interface module 7, a human body infrared induction module 8 and a voice recognition module 9 are respectively installed in the machine shell 1, the face recognition camera module 2, the micro stepping motor 4, the data storage module 6, the interface module 7, the human body infrared induction module 8 and the voice recognition module 9 are electrically connected with the access control controller 5, the human body infrared induction module 8 is used for detecting, thus the access control in standby is awakened, and the voice recognition module 9 is responsible for collecting voice information of the remote control camera module of people, the micro stepping motor 4 is controlled to drive the camera module to adjust the pitching angle, facial images can be captured according to the recognition angle of the height of a user, and the access control module is opened based on the facial recognition angle of the user, and the access control is convenient for the access control of a general camera module to reset, and the access control technology is improved.
Specifically, the rear part of the casing 1 is provided with fixing holes 10, and the fixing holes 10 are distributed around the casing.
In this embodiment, the fixing hole 10 is a connection structure and is used to fix the access control device on a wall surface by matching with a screw.
Specifically, one side of face identification camera module 2 is equipped with shaft hole 11, miniature stepper motor 4's output axle head is connected with face identification camera module 2 through shaft hole 11.
In this embodiment, the shaft hole 11 is a connection structure and is used for connecting the output shaft end of the micro stepping motor 4, so that the micro stepping motor 4 is used for controlling the setting angle of the face recognition camera module 2, the face recognition camera module 2 is security equipment based on face recognition technology, face images can be captured through the camera and processed and analyzed through an algorithm, so that the recognition and the identification of the faces are realized, the principle mainly comprises three steps of image acquisition, image processing and feature matching, the image acquisition is the first step of the camera, the camera shoots and acquires the image information of the faces through the camera, the camera needs to consider factors such as light, angle and distance to ensure the quality and definition of the acquired images, the image processing is the core step of the face recognition camera, the image processing is used for processing and analyzing the acquired images, the image preprocessing, the feature extraction, the feature matching and the like are required to be performed in the image processing process, the accuracy and the reliability of the recognition are ensured, the feature matching is the face recognition is the face information and the feature matching is the best in the face recognition process through the face recognition algorithm, and the feature matching is required to be matched with the face recognition information in the face recognition process.
Specifically, the interface module 7 includes a display screen 71, an ID card reader 72, and an operation key 73, where the display screen 71 and the ID card reader 72 are embedded in the front side of the casing 1, and the operation key 73 extends outwards from the front side of the casing 1.
In this embodiment, the interface module 7 is a user interface of the access control system, which is convenient for a user or a manager to perform related operations, including functions such as personnel information inquiry, access record inquiry, access rights management, equipment configuration, etc., and the manager can perform operations such as editing and inquiring identity information and can set different access rights levels.
Specifically, the front side of the bottom end of the casing 1 is a downward inclined surface structure, and the human body infrared induction module 8 is embedded on the inclined surface.
In this embodiment, the human body infrared sensing module 8 is embedded on the inclined plane, and the main purpose is to detect at a low azimuth angle, so as to satisfy the sensing of children or people taking an electric wheelchair.
Specifically, the front side of the bottom end of the casing 1 is provided with an acoustic hole 12, and the voice recognition module 9 corresponds to the position of the acoustic hole 12.
In this embodiment, the sound hole 12 is mainly used for sound transmission, and the voice recognition module 9 is a technical module capable of converting human voice into text or commands, and can recognize and understand human voice input in real time and convert the voice input into operable data by using advanced voice processing algorithms and models.
When the intelligent door control system is used, the human body infrared sensing module 8 detects (detects at a low potential angle, the induction of children or people taking an electric wheelchair is met), so that the door control system wakes up an access control in standby, the voice recognition module 9 is responsible for collecting voice information of a remote control camera module of people (such as a user speaking instructions like 'camera down setting', etc.), extracting features of voice signals of people, sending the voice signals into the voice recognition algorithm to process after the feature representation of the voice signals is obtained, feeding the voice signals back to the door control controller 5, controlling the micro stepping motor 4 by the door control controller 5 to drive the face recognition camera module 2 to adjust the pitching angle, and can adjust the recognition angle of a camera according to the height of a user to capture a face image, and open the door control system based on the face recognition technology, and then the camera module resets, so that the use of a common user is facilitated, and the practicability of the door control system is improved.
